Output 28e8fa4f7074c058b62a29344e0404d3ff669e51431556d82849feb50db56262:0

value
187639015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8370e4f0e80a66e9457541152b65e80d6ea81ec OP_EQUAL
address
3JV4DC3Admc1zQ5koEPb75snqPRU7814tA
transaction
28e8fa4f7074c058b62a29344e0404d3ff669e51431556d82849feb50db56262
confirmations
317420
spent
true